[packages/composer] patch checkout not svn log

glen glen at pld-linux.org
Thu Sep 10 13:15:38 CEST 2015


commit df4bed0983e2f341d9fec95a2382cd293655d1aa
Author: Elan Ruusamäe <glen at delfi.ee>
Date:   Thu Sep 10 14:15:33 2015 +0300

    patch checkout not svn log

 svn-ignore-externals.patch | 18 +++++++++---------
 1 file changed, 9 insertions(+), 9 deletions(-)
---
diff --git a/svn-ignore-externals.patch b/svn-ignore-externals.patch
index 726be5d..c4ed3f5 100644
--- a/svn-ignore-externals.patch
+++ b/svn-ignore-externals.patch
@@ -1,11 +1,11 @@
---- composer-1.0.0-13.alpha10/src/Composer/Downloader/SvnDownloader.php~	2015-04-15 00:18:51.000000000 +0300
-+++ composer-1.0.0-13.alpha10/src/Composer/Downloader/SvnDownloader.php	2015-09-02 21:37:14.936187207 +0300
-@@ -156,7 +156,7 @@
-             $fromRevision = preg_replace('{.*@(\d+)$}', '$1', $fromReference);
-             $toRevision = preg_replace('{.*@(\d+)$}', '$1', $toReference);
+--- composer-1.0.0-13.2.alpha10/src/Composer/Downloader/SvnDownloader.php~	2015-04-15 00:18:51.000000000 +0300
++++ composer-1.0.0-13.2.alpha10/src/Composer/Downloader/SvnDownloader.php	2015-09-10 14:13:15.385644261 +0300
+@@ -30,7 +30,7 @@
+         $ref = $package->getSourceReference();
  
--            $command = sprintf('svn log -r%s:%s --incremental', $fromRevision, $toRevision);
-+            $command = sprintf('svn log -r%s:%s --incremental --ignore-externals', $fromRevision, $toRevision);
+         $this->io->writeError("    Checking out ".$package->getSourceReference());
+-        $this->execute($url, "svn co", sprintf("%s/%s", $url, $ref), null, $path);
++        $this->execute($url, "svn co --ignore-externals", sprintf("%s/%s", $url, $ref), null, $path);
+     }
  
-             if (0 !== $this->process->execute($command, $output, $path)) {
-                 throw new \RuntimeException(
+     /**
================================================================

---- gitweb:

http://git.pld-linux.org/gitweb.cgi/packages/composer.git/commitdiff/df4bed0983e2f341d9fec95a2382cd293655d1aa



More information about the pld-cvs-commit mailing list